基于FPGA的图像编码研究与实现

来源 :大连海事大学 | 被引量 : 4次 | 上传用户:nadiazhao
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
随着多媒体的应用,由于图像数据需要较大的存储空间,因此压缩技术得到了广泛应用。凭借良好的压缩性能,JPEG静态图像压缩标准在图像处理中得到了广泛的应用。随着集成电路技术的成熟,FPGA凭借着其灵活性及资源丰富,使得FPGA能够实现图像压缩方面的应用,因而用FPGA实现图像编码算法具有实际意义。本文研究基于FPGA的JPEG标准的编码系统,主要工作分为四部分:1)二维离散余弦变换的实现采用行列分解法。由于离散余弦变化的可分离性,可以通过两次一维离散余弦变换来实现二维离散余弦变换,能够减少运算时间;实现一维离散余弦变换采用分布式算法,提高了该部分的处理效率。2)量化的实现采用乘法代替除法的方式。为了减少除法对运算速度的影响,先将量化表进行倒数变换,再以相乘的方式来代替除法操作。3)Z字形扫描的实现采用传递移位赋值的方式,熵编码的实现采用查找表的方式。Z字形扫描模块集成在熵编码模块中,熵编码模块将直流和交流系统分开,再通过查表方式来实现编码。4)实现了色彩空间转换模块,并编写测试代码验证其正确性。在ISE开发平台,采用Verilog硬件语言对各个模块进行描述,并分别编写测试代码来验证图像编码的正确性。验证主要通过Modelsim进行仿真,针对编码过程中的Modelsim波形仿真与MATLAB仿真结果进行对照,并将FPGA编码后的数据流保存成文件,再利用MATLAB对数据文件进行解码显示,以验证编码的正确性。
其他文献
移动通信事业的高速发展使得业务呈现多样化,并且对系统带宽和数据传输速率提出了更高的要求,而传统蜂窝网已无法满足高速率高服务质量的需求。下一代无线通信技术标准(LTE-A
随着信息技术的发展,电子系统在各行各业中均得到了广泛的应用,研究和掌握其处理核心CPU的设计技术成为当代科技的必然主题。   本文基于现代EDA技术,以Altera公司生产的S
对图像事件的自动理解是视频监控的最终目标,而视觉系统背景模型的建立是实现这一目标的基石。国内外学者对背景建模进行了大量的理论和实践研究,取得了较好的成果和进展。本
开展“结亲连心”活动、全面深化干部直接联系和服务群众工作,是贯彻中央和省委转变作风重大部署的实际举措,是大力弘扬沂蒙精神、巩固扩大直接联系服务群众成果的必然要求,
期刊
随着WCDMA网络在中国城镇覆盖数量的不断增长,对WCDMA网络质量的维护与监测面临巨大考验,现有的网络测试技术与网络仪表已不能满足现今网络的监测及维护需求。WCDMA网络信令分
海、陆交通监控、工厂生产监控、公共场所安全及智能导航等户外计算机视觉系统在人们生活中发挥着越来越重要的作用。然而,在雾天天气条件下,户外视觉系统获取的图像大都会出
赤水历史悠久,文化积淀深厚,其中,红色是赤水的代表性符号.1929年,贵州省第一个地方党组织——“中共赤合特支”在此诞生;1935年1月,中国工农红军发动了闻名中外的“四渡赤水
期刊
在海洋、通信、天文等诸多信号处理领域中存在着强脉冲噪声。在这些系统中经常遇到许多信号都是循环平稳信号,这是一类特殊的非平稳信号,它的统计特性呈周期或多周期平稳变换
基于图像/视频的智能化技术广泛而深入的应用在交通监管、公共安全、边防海关以及国防建设等诸多领域中。在雾天条件下,由于空气介质中存在大量的水蒸气、尘埃等悬浮颗粒,它
国内外现金交易量比较大的场所很多,如:大型超市、百货商场、大规模收费站、宾馆、医院等,每天都需要花费大量的人力物力用来清点、核实和存储现金。这些场所涉及大量的现金交易